This book shows how Oriental scholarship has pushed back the boundaries of our collective histories by thousands of years and dramatically changed our understanding of prehistoric interactions between world civilizations. The author illuminates recent discoveries proving that in prehis…toric times, language formed a bond of union between the ancestors of many Eastern and Western nations, while more recent discoveries have proved that in historic times also, language, which seemed to separate the great nations of antiquity, never separated the most important among them so completely as to make intellectual exchange between them impossible. Through the study of etymology, the author contends that language holds the monument of our fiercest intellectual battles and calls it scientistic etymology, the charm with which to call these ancient thoughts back to life. It is the study of words, the Science of Language, that has withdrawn the curtain which formerly concealed these ancient times and their intellectual struggles from the sight of historians. Paperback. Condition: New. Print on Demand. This book approaches a fundamental question: How did we humans come to possess language? Its author argues that language is an intricate phenomenon with humble beginnings. By examining the evolution of languageâ"particularly Englishâ"the author traces words back to their roots. This an…alysis reveals that the roots of all human language consist of approximately 400 basic syllables, which are expressions of universal human experiences, such as pushing or bearing. These syllables were born out of the primal need for humans to interact harmoniously through repetitive actions. Itâs language which then allows us to perceive the world as intelligible and to accumulate knowledge across generations. Paperback. Condition: New. Print on Demand. This book examines the life and teachings of Indian Saint, Ramakrishna, whose teachings have captivated millions and brought him both fame and controversy. Emerging as part of the wave of religious movements of India at that time, Ramakrishna led the life of a Samnyasin, or Hindu renun…ciate, that has existed for thousands of years, giving up all worldly possessions, family, and normal life, in order to dedicate themselves to a search for God. The author explores the path of self-discovery in Ramakrishna, his philosophy of love, and his spiritual practices. It also discusses the author's experience with other great saints of his time, including Dayananda Sarasvati, Pawari Baba, Debendranath Tagore, and more. This biography gives insight into the personal journey that led to Ramakrishna's transformation from a simple village priest to one of the 19th century's most highly revered religious figures.
